Transform your dog into a ⁣well-mannered family member with this bestselling‌ dog‌ training book, crafted by the acclaimed author of ⁢*Water Dog*. ⁢This 16-week program delivers a clear, step-by-step approach⁢ to ⁢training‌ that adapts to your dog’s‍ breed, age, and unique personality, requiring just a few minutes each ‌day. Whether you’re a first-time pet owner or have years of experiance, the guide simplifies‍ complex concepts, breaking them ⁢down into actionable‌ strategies that​ foster a‍ stronger bond between pets and people. From housebreaking basics to⁢ teaching tricks and cultivating healthy mental habits, the book ‍balances structure with flexibility, ensuring your‌ dog thrives in everyday life ⁢while⁤ staying attuned​ to⁣ their natural instincts. Filled with‌ practical insights and ⁤illustrated with over‍ 200 photographs, it turns the frequently enough-daunting task of dog ⁣training‍ into ​a rewarding, stress-free journey.

Discover how to tailor your ⁢training to your lifestyle, choosing a dog that fits your family’s needs ​and routines.‌ The ⁤book emphasizes ⁣the ⁣importance of play and relaxation in nurturing a ​dog’s emotional well-being, while also offering guidance on navigating their ⁢critical growth ⁣periods ‍with patience and‍ clarity.⁤ it demystifies‍ interaction-focusing on tone‍ and consistency over ​words-and includes essential advice for teaching children how to interact ‌responsibly with‌ pets.Bonus sections ⁤on nutrition, grooming, ⁢and first-aid cover the⁣ essentials⁢ of daily care, making this a one-stop resource for confident, informed pet ownership.     This book is a trusted resource for pet owners seeking effective,positive training methods⁤ for⁣ their ⁢dogs,whether ‌they’re new puppies⁢ or well-established pets. It breaks‍ down essential commands in a way that’s easy ⁤to follow, focusing on clear,⁢ compassionate strategies that ⁣build ​trust rather than fear.From ‌leash training ⁣to housetraining, ​the guide covers foundational skills with‍ real-world‍ examples, making it simple to apply in⁢ everyday ‍situations. Its approachable tone and step-by-step instructions ensure even first-time trainers feel confident, ⁢while the inclusion of insights for rescue and shelter dogs-like⁤ managing shyness or insecurity-adds depth for those with unique challenges. The new chapter on canine personality profiles helps owners tailor their⁤ training to their dog’s individual temperament, fostering a stronger bond and more ⁢successful outcomes.

    For older ​dogs, this book‍ offers practical​ solutions to common behavioral issues,​ such as excessive ⁣barking or⁢ jumping, without resorting to ​harsh‌ punishment. The emphasis ​on positive reinforcement means every correction is a‍ learning chance,not a confrontation. With a​ concise 144-page format,it avoids‌ overwhelming details,making it ideal for busy pet⁣ parents.‍ The updated ⁣content reflects ‍modern training ⁢practices, while still maintaining a refreshingly straightforward style. ⁤Whether you’re navigating the complexities of a shy rescue⁤ dog or refining⁢ your training routine,the book’s⁢ focus on understanding and ‌patience⁢ ensures a rewarding experience for both you and your furry friend.
